Sandman Hotel Calgary Airport
3.7/5105 Reviews
We have stayed at several Sandman locations, and based on the site pictures, we were prepared to be happy. But not so. The hotel is tired, very tired. At checkin, it was quite slow, due to a client haggling for a better price than what was offered. With 4 families in line to check in, we felt the desk clerk should have called for help. When we got to our room, it was extremely over-heated, and neither the thermostat on the wall (which we figured was disconnected) nor the remote heater control could shut the heat off. We went for dinner, returned, and found that the heater was still forcing heat. We asked for a room change, and we were given one quite quickly. Our new room was still very tired: paint on walls was chipped, bathroom needed renovation, walls were stained. THe carpet had stains, and the enamel in the sink was scratched. However, the sheets and towels were clean. The bed was comfortable. There was noise in the halls through the night, and we could easily hear the room beside us through the night. The shuttle to/from the airport takes from 15-45 minutes, so do be prepared for that.

There are quite a few famous attractions in downtown Calgary, such as Calgary Tower, Olympic Plaza, City Hall. If you want to spend a fun vacation with your family, locals recommend visiting Spruce Meadows, Calgary Temple, Fish Creek Provincial Park. You can also visit top-rated attractions like Calgary Chinese Cultural Centre. Upon departure, you can head to popular commercial areas like Chinook Centre to buy souvenirs or travel accessories.
